Podzielony ekran w edytorze Atom

91

Czy istnieje sposób (wtyczka czy coś) na użycie podzielonego ekranu w edytorze Atom?

Zajrzałem do menu, ale nie mogę znaleźć żadnych powiązanych opcji.

Danix
źródło

Odpowiedzi:

52

Znalazłem to w Split Windows - numer 64 :

Wygląda na to, że Atom ma już obsługę dzielenia okien (cmd-k + klawisz strzałki)

Sam R.
źródło
ctrl + K + klawisz strzałki w miejscu, w którym ma być następny panel dla systemu Windows
Ojasv singh
164

Korzystanie z palety poleceń

Otwórz paletę poleceń za pomocą cmd+ shift+ p(OSX) lub ctrl+ shift+ p(Linux / Windows) i wpisz „split”. Zobaczysz opcje podziału w górę, w dół, w lewo i w prawo.

Korzystanie ze skrótów klawiaturowych

Podziel bieżącą kartę w kierunku za pomocą następujących skrótów

  • W górę       cmd / ctrl+ kpotem
  • W dół   cmd / ctrl+ knastępnie
  • Następnie w lewo      cmd / ctrl+k
  • W prawo    cmd / ctrl+ kwtedy

Możesz zamknąć aktywny podzielony panel za pomocą cmd / ctrl+, ka następnie cmd / ctrl+ w.

Przechodź między okienkami

Jeśli chcesz poruszać się między otwartymi okienkami (za pomocą klawiatury), musisz zmodyfikować plik mapy klawiszy. Idź do Atom -> Otwórz swoją mapę klawiszy i dołącz to:

'body':
  'cmd-alt left': 'window:focus-pane-on-left'
  'cmd-alt right': 'window:focus-pane-on-right'
  'cmd-alt up': 'window:focus-pane-above'
  'cmd-alt down': 'window:focus-pane-below'
  'cmd-alt-2': 'pane:split-right'
  'cmd-alt-3': 'pane:split-down'

To jest moja osobista konfiguracja. Byłem przyzwyczajony do domyślności Sublime cmd + alt + arrow. Zmień polecenia po lewej stronie na swoje osobiste preferencje.

Uwaga

Musisz cmd-altraz nacisnąć , zwolnić, a następnie nacisnąć przycisk strzałki. W przeciwnym razie to nie zadziała.

appostolis
źródło
1
Dzięki, ale jak mogę przełączać się między ramkami?
Moriss
4
@Moriss, też się nad tym zastanawiałem. Okazało się: ctrl+ k, a następnie ctrl+ <arrrow>. Albo po prostu ctrl + k + <arrow>.
Anonsage
1
@norbertpy właściwie, miałem rację. Jeśli dodasz myślnik, nie możesz już przechodzić między otwartymi plikami. Możesz tylko przełączać okienka. Jeśli zostawisz spację pomiędzy, masz możliwość przełączania okienek i przechodzenia między plikami, ale musisz to zrobić w 2 krokach. Naciśnij cmd-altklawisz „wyjmij” palce z klawiatury, a następnie naciśnij strzałkę.
appostolis
1
Jakieś pomysły, jak rozwiązać problem, jeśli to nie działa? Ctrl + k działa lokalnie w innych aplikacjach, więc nie sądzę, aby miało miejsce jakiekolwiek globalne przejęcie. Widzę opcje w palecie poleceń, ale kombinacje klawiszy nie działają.
Shane
2
Skąd wiesz, aby umieścić je pod 'body', a nie 'atom-text-editor'lub 'atom-workspace'itp.?
2540625
22

Kliknij prawym przyciskiem myszy w dowolnym miejscu otwartego pliku, wybierz opcję „Podziel po lewej”

wprowadź opis obrazu tutaj

Jeśli powiela plik, „x” go wychodzi.


Wynik:

wprowadź opis obrazu tutaj

Kelly
źródło
8

Zawsze możesz kliknąć prawym przyciskiem myszy w dowolnym miejscu pliku, a opcje podziału są dostępne w menu kontekstowym.

Palermo Andre Deschamps
źródło
Ideą skrótów klawiaturowych jest zwiększenie produktywności i ograniczenie ruchu dłoni / nadgarstka / ramienia. Fakt, że musisz odsunąć rękę od klawiatury, aby kliknąć prawym przyciskiem myszy, jest dość nieefektywny.
rpbaltazar
Pytanie nie było na skróty, więc nie wiem, dlaczego zostawiłbyś taki komentarz, aby stwierdzić tak oczywisty fakt.
Palermo Andre Deschamps
Masz całkowitą rację i przepraszam za komentarz wyrwany z kontekstu. Wydaje mi się, że porwała mnie długa odpowiedź, ucząca, jak używać skrótów klawiszowych. Niemniej jednak, jeśli ktoś uważa SO za platformę nauczania, powinniśmy spróbować zaszczepić dobre pomysły.
rpbaltazar